Major types of web hosting services for your online business

Web hosting

Whether you are looking to build an online shop, website or blog, you would require some form of hosting. Web hosting is used to create a space for websites on the internet.  With so many hosting services available, choosing the right one can be challenging. This article briefs about the major types of web hosting services suitable for your online business. Before we dive into the details, let us understand how hosting works.

A web host or web hosting service provider offers the technologies required for the website or webpage to be viewed on the Internet. The website’s files are stored on special powerful computers called the server and the server is connected to the internet so people can access, download, convert, and access the files via the browser. Web hosting service providers maintain the server where the website data and files are stored and manage the technology.

For an online business or website to be successful it needs to run 24/7 without any glitches, and a reliable web hosting service makes this possible.  With interrupted availability, your customer can access data, get in touch with you and buy products/services quickly. Shared Web Hosting

With shared web hosting your website is hosted on a server shared by other websites. The biggest benefit of this setup is the shared cost. You pay a significantly low amount per month for sharing a super server with hundreds of other websites. The problem here is that sometimes highly popular websites may adversely affect the performance of your own site.

Shared hosting is Ideal for new websites, portfolio websites, and blogs who are just beginning to establish the online presence.

 

Cloud Based Web Hosting

Cloud Based Web Hosting is where hundreds of individual servers work together to create one robust server. The advantage of using this service is that it gives the additional support required in the event of a large amount of traffic. Cloud-based web plan can handle the surge of traffic by adding additional hardware to make a larger grid or cloud. As a result, your site won’t experience any slowdowns or shutdowns.

Cloud-Based Web Hosting is perfect for websites that are witnessing a growth in traffic.

Reseller Web Hosting

As the account owner of a reseller hosting plan, you can use your hard drive space and bandwidth on the server to host other people’s websites. This way you will be paid by the third parties using your web hosting space and for them, it is like using a shared hosting account. With the necessary tools and features that come with the service, you can sell web hosting using your own company/brand name.

Reseller web hosting is ideal for those who are looking to sell web hosting as a business. It is a way you earn additional income.

Virtual Private Server (VPS)

When you start to see a growth in online traffic you may want to switch from the low-cost shared hosting to your own dedicated server at a higher cost. Usually, the first type of upgrade people will make is from a shared web hosting account to a virtual private server.

In this form, one physical server exists but acts like multiples VPSs. Each VPS shares hardware resources and gets a certain part of that server’s computing power. The best part of using the service is that even with other sites hosted on the server your site won’t be affected. The price of virtual private servers varies based on the amount of dedicated bandwidth and memory you require.

Dedicated Web Server

When you start to see a lot of traffic and your website grows significantly you should upgrade to a dedicated web server. It is the highest level of the server you would need and you can take advantage of your own physical server for your website with complete flexibility and control over it. With no websites on the server, the performance of your website won’t be compromised and you can enjoy great speed.

The costs of a dedicated server are significantly higher than shared hosting. You may also have to hire someone to run this server’s technical side, which is an additional expense. With your online business growing, it will not be a problem.
